Thread: UL's Robichaux and Adams sign deals with Angels

  1. UL Baseball UL's Robichaux and Adams sign deals with Angels

    For Austin Robichaux, a decision made means leaving family behind. For Caleb Adams, making the same call means saying goodbye to his home away from home for the past two years.

    The two Ragin' Cajun juniors signed pro contracts with the same organization Tuesday, doing so just a few days after the Los Angeles Angels selected them in last week's Major League Baseball First-Year Player Draft.
